CONTROLLER ALARMS AND FAULT FINDING.
When an alarm condition occurs the unit will display an alarm code
ERR
(this will differ according to the nature of
the alarm):
•
Alarm LED will illuminate (4)
•
Buzzer will sound (if remote alarm is fitted)
•
The alarm relay (for remote alarms) will be energised.
The pressing of any key will mute the alarm buzzer.
When the alarm is muted the LED will continue to flash for as long as the alarm condition persists.
To display the alarm code it is necessary to enter the alarm menu:
Press the ENTER key (10) for more than three seconds. FnC will be displayed. Press the DEFROST/UP key (8)
until AL is displayed and then press ENTER (10). At this point the alarm code will be displayed indicating the nature
of the alarm.
High Temperature Alarm (HI)
The red LED, buzzer and remote alarm relay are activated; the alarm code HI is displayed in the Alarm Menu.
The cause can be:
•
Product to warm
•
Excessive door openings
•
Excessive product load
•
Unit malfunction
Low Temperature Alarm (LI)
The red LED, buzzer and remote alarm relay are activated; the alarm code LI is displayed in the Alarm Menu.
The cause can be:
•
Malfunction of the electronic controller
High Pressure Alarm (EO)
Each time the pressure switch trips, the buzzer and red LED are activated. If more than ten trips occur during a
1-hour period then the unit will shut down automatically. The remote relay will be activated and the label
ERR
will
flash on the display alternating with the room temperature. The alarm code EO is displayed in the Alarm Menu.
The cause can be:
•
Dirty condenser
•
Condenser fan not running
•
Front cover not fitted
•
Obstructed condenser air inlet
•
Obstructed condenser air outlet
•
Inadequate ventilation
Voltage Monitor Alarm
(E8 – only when fitted as an option)
The optional voltage monitor is an electronic device that checks the units’ electrical supply. Should the voltage vary
by +/- 12% the unit will shut down for a period of 6 minutes (not adjustable) before attempting to re-start automatically
providing the voltage has returned to within limits. The red LED, buzzer and remote alarm relay are activated; the
label
ERR
will flash on the display alternating with the room temperature. The alarm code E8 is displayed in the
alarm menu.
WARNING: if the Voltage monitor is fitted it is important to note that on start up it has a time delay of seven minutes,
during this period the power should be on with the controller in the OFF position.
Room Sensor Fault (E1)
The red LED, buzzer and remote alarm relay are activated; the label
ERR
will flash on the display alternating with
the room temperature: alarm code E1 in the alarm menu.
Possible causes are:
•
Faulty room sensor.
•
Room sensor terminals badly connected.
